Ciprian Ciucu took the oath at the Bucharest City Hall: “We will have a lot of work”


The general mayor-elect, Ciprian Ciucu, took the oath on Friday, at 17:00, in the meeting room of the Bucharest City Hall.

“It is a very, very important moment for me. I have emotions. I want to have a good collaboration with the General Council. We will have a lot of work”, stated Ciprian Ciucu.

Ciprian Ciucu won the position of general mayor of the Capital following the partial local elections of December 7 with 36.16% of the votes (over 211,000 votes). He thus prevailed in front of Anca Alexandrescu, supported by AUR (21.94%), Daniel Băluță, from PSD (20.51%), respectively Cătălin Drula, from USR (13.90%).
